Hey guys, here is the video of Mark and the eGull flying the ultralight pattern at the Arlington Fly-in this year. The plane was a real hit, and had more activity and interest than anything else in the ultralight area. The rest of us 'N' numbered planes had to use the main GA runway, but a Titan guy and I got to fly a LSA type fly-by Saturday afternoon. I had the Gull 2000 in overdrive for a high speed pass, and had the 120mph pegged the whole time for a shock and awe flight.
